sheep-family.jpgMy name is Aneta, and I love good design. Pretty much anything, really: vintage prints, elegant old fonts, contemporary styling, and retro classics. I figured out that other people love the same things, so decided to start my own business making cushions that appealed to me – and see if anyone else wanted them.

This business was born around about the same time as my younger son, in 2012, and after some trial and error, we found what our customers love, and have run with it. After only a year, my partner Dominic quit his job as a computer engineer to join me, and since then we’ve got married, so are truly a husband-and-wife business! We do our best to keep on the right side of child labour laws, but our boys do help out sometimes. Stuffing cushions can be fun, with the right motivation…

In 2017, Demmie joined Vintage Designs Reborn, working with us to create bespoke illustrations for our cushions and prints. With a background in Graphic Design, Demmie shares colourful, creative ideas which we develop as a team, to make unique gifts just for you.

Everything we sell is made by us, at our home, here in Blairgowrie, and we use natural fabrics – a cotton/linen mix in several different colours. The back will be the same fabric as the front, and you can print a hidden message, like ‘with love from…’ or ‘I still say your feet smell’ if you choose!  The cushions are fastened with a zip, at the bottom, so you don’t see it when the writing is the right way up.
